When it comes to reducing your income tax liability, Section 80C of the Income Tax Act is the most widely used option by salaried employees and taxpayers in India. For FY 2024-25 (AY 2025-26), the maximum deduction allowed under Section 80C remains ₹1.5 lakh. By choosing the right mix of investments, you can save tax while also building long-term wealth.
